What is a rotary atomizer?
An atomizer is an atomization apparatus. In the manufacturing process, fine powder is produced by spraying molten or dissolved materials through an atomizer and solidifying the droplets.

The rotary atomization process
Atomizing solution means to pulverize something into very tiny pieces. Atomization is conversion of bulk liquid into a spray or mist (i.e. collection of drops) through a high speed atomizer. Despite the name, it does not usually imply that the particles are reduced to atomic sizes.

GEA Niro rotary atomizer solutions
GEA Niro produces a large range of rotary atomizers, from portable, units through to large-scale industrial production units. Currently, 12 patented model types are available, and the most commonly used sizes are:

Atomizer Name Speed Motor shaft power Application
F035X Direct driven 10000 - 50000 RPM 0.35 kW Under development
F1.5X Direct driven 10000 - 30000 RPM 1.5 kW Pharmaceutical plants
F15D Direct driven 5000 - 24000 RPM 2.5 - 10 kW Food product plants, Chemical product plants, Hard metal plants
F100 Geared 7250 - 17750 RPM 75 kW Food and dairy plants, Chemical plants, Air pollution control plants
F350 Geared 5350 - 13400 RPM 260 kW Chemical plants, Air Pollution Control plants, Food and Dairy plants, Mining plants
F800 Geared 8800 - 11450 RPM 800 kW Air Pollution Control plants, Mining plants
F1000 Geared 8800 - 9500 RPM 1000 kW Air Pollution Control plants

Rotary atomizer monitoring system comprises
• Low oil pressure alarm
• High and low oil level alarm
• High oil temperature alarm
• Flooding alarm protecting against feed leakage
• Spindle vibration alarm protecting against excessive vibration conditions
• Tachometer to register spindle speed when adjusted by control of a frequency converter.

The rotary atomizer drive
There are two different types of atomizer drives:

• Gear driven
• Direct driven

The gear driven atomizers uses food approved oil for lubrication of gears and bearings. The directly driven atomizers are driven by high speed motors and are equipped with double sealed ball bearings greased for life to avoid any kind of oil or grease contamination in the final product.

The rotary atomizer wheel
The patented design of insert type wheel selection depends upon the operating specifications. Basically there are two types:

• The channel wheels
• The abrasive resistant wheels

The straight channel wheels are used in cases where there are no specific requirements of bulk density in the final product. The curved channel wheels produce higher bulk density (higher than with a straight channel wheel) in case of organic products.
The abrasive resistant wheels are used for products that expose the wheel to hard wear, such as fluid gas cleaning, mining industry, hard metals and silica.
